Selevir Irrigation Project to Water 38,000 Decares

The physical progress of the Selevir 3rd Section Irrigation Modernization Project in Çay district of Afyonkarahisar has reached 36%. Upon completion, the investment is expected to contribute 376 million Turkish Liras annually to the national economy.

Pipe Laying Continues in Selevir Project

The Selevir 3rd Section Irrigation Modernization Project, carried out by the General Directorate of State Hydraulic Works (DSİ) under the Ministry of Agriculture and Forestry, is ongoing in the Çay district of Afyonkarahisar. In efforts to ensure uninterrupted water supply to producers and strengthen the closed irrigation infrastructure, 24,000 meters of HDPE pipe have been manufactured to date. The institution announced that pipe laying operations are progressing without interruption on-site, and the total physical realization rate for the modern network construction in the region has reached 36%.

Annual Contribution of 376 Million to Farmers

Regarding the benefits the investment will bring to regional agriculture, DSİ General Manager Mehmet Akif Balta made the following statement:

"A total of 38,520 decares of land will be irrigated more efficiently, irrigation costs will decrease, and an annual contribution of 376 million Turkish Liras will be made to the national economy. Our work is proceeding according to the planned schedule. The work will be completed by the end of 2027."

The project, which will bring a total of 38,520 decares of land under modern irrigation, aims to significantly reduce producers' input costs.
